    As far as Winchester there isn't really anything to look for, we have a few newer breweries that are worth checking out to kill some time.

    Check out-

    Winchester brew works
    Alesatian Brewing
    Escutcheon Brewing

    Out of those 3 Escutcheon is the one that is canning anything. Alesatian does have a crowler machine which I believe they will crowler their beers.

    As far as bars goes I would check out 5050 Tap house ( check on beermenus for their up to date tap list) They have 50 taps and 50 varieties of burgers.

    Union Jacks- This is always my go to place, They have I believe 42 taps and sometimes you can catch some awesome beers on tap there.

    Village Bistro- This is a bottle shop/restaurant and also has a couple beers on tap. They have some good German food and they are also able to instantly chill any beer they sell for onsite consumption.

    Bottle Shops- This is where we are really lacking

    Murphy's Beverage- This is downtown and has a small selection of beer, nothing rare or hard to get.

    Village Bistro- as mentioned above they have a decent selection that they can chill for you to drink there.

    Throx- This is a few miles from downtown with a decent selection buy pay attention to dates on the beers, I have often found year old IPA's and such on the shelf.

    Better Beer Store- Again this is a few miles from downtown with an alright selection. My favorite part is they have beers on tap and a crowler machine. They don't have the best tap selection but you can usually find a decent beer now and then.

    I was in Winchester this past weekend, went to Octobeer fest which i remember being better last year. Afterwards we went to both Winchester brew works and Alesatian Brewing. Was pleasantly surprised with both and would certainly go back when in the area. Both had good beers and nice spaces to hang out in. Alestatian also has food (we didnt eat, but it looked good).

    I think Alesatian's coconut porter was probably the favorite from my crew.
